How often should I service my AC in Houston?
Once a year is the minimum — ideally in spring before the Houston heat kicks in. If you have a heat pump that runs year-round, twice a year is worth it.
What does an AC tune-up include in Houston TX?
We do a full system inspection: refrigerant check, electrical connections, drain line clearing, filter swap, coil cleaning, and a written report of anything that needs attention. No upselling — just what we find.
Does maintenance actually prevent breakdowns?
Yes — most emergency AC calls we get in Houston are for issues that a maintenance visit would have caught months earlier. A $100–$150 tune-up is a lot cheaper than a weekend emergency repair.
Can maintenance lower my electric bill?
A clean, well-tuned system runs more efficiently, which shows up on your Centerpoint bill during the summer. In Houston's climate, that can mean real savings across a five-month cooling season.
